Output f974184a5928c3abbf4dd5c40f7142f04bf6af7b86b7672e57fa55da73a1a491:2

value
636800379
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17d5dadc84144191b468d5b3e69e82ffee385c2a OP_EQUAL
address
33s3ereBU76ZamPjtMGhSGF6uyJRiVeuvx
transaction
f974184a5928c3abbf4dd5c40f7142f04bf6af7b86b7672e57fa55da73a1a491
spent
true